mubz Posted July 18, 2009 Report Share Posted July 18, 2009 hi all, do any of you put tape on the muzzle of your rifles when out stalking in bad weather? I was told by someone i should to stop stuff getting in the bore e.g water/debries etc. Is it safe to do so?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
swift4me Posted July 18, 2009 Report Share Posted July 18, 2009 Several friends of mine have done it for years on high powered big game rifles. I've been around when guides in Alaska and Canada are discussing the same topic, and I've heard nothing other than " one piece of black electrical tape over the end of the barrel". Nothing wrapped around the barrel, just a piece covering. Never heard of any problems. These guys are hunting in snow and ice and riding snow machines over 100 miles a day, so snow and debris is definitely a problem without some protection. Dunkield Posted July 18, 2009 Report Share Posted July 18, 2009 Yes, the air in front of the bullet blows a hole in it before the bullet gets there.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Harnser Posted July 18, 2009 Report Share Posted July 18, 2009 I use masking tape and have done for years . You can shoot straight through it without any problems . The tape will be long gone before the bullet exits the barrel as the air and gas that is in front of the bullet will blow the tape away befor the bullet is on its way . Harnser . flytie Posted July 22, 2009 Report Share Posted July 22, 2009 On the DSC1 course two years ago it was part of the advice we were given both during the safety talk and the ballistics talk. They showed us pictures of rifles that had been fired with debris in the barrel, they left a strong impression on me. I use wide black electrical tape all the time over the end of my mod when out stalking. ft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
